In the midst of the escalating tide of global and campus-based antisemitism, our response is to transcend the currents of anger and hatred.
​
We invite the Columbia Jewish community to a Magen David Adom fundraising dinner. We will unite in celebration of Jewish resilience and our commitment to hope, positivity and life together with alumni, students, faculty and friends.
​
Thanks to an anonymous donor, this event is entirely sponsored. 100% of the ticket proceeds and donations will be dedicated to purchasing an ambulance for Magen David Adom. Marked as the Columbia Jewish community ambulance, it'll be a symbol of hope and new beginnings in a world that sometimes tries to overshadow the light.
